Abstract

The invention relates to methods and compositions for identifying and selecting maize plants with enhanced resistance to Exserohilum and/or northern leaf blight. Maize plants generated by the methods of the invention are also a feature of the invention.

Claims (13)

1. A method of identifying a maize plant that displays resistance to Exserohilum and/or northern leaf blight, the method comprising:

A. isolating nucleic acids from a maize plant;

B. analyzing the isolated nucleic acids for the presence of a haplotype associated with resistance to Exserohilum and/or northern leaf blight, wherein said haplotype is located within a chromosomal interval comprising and flanked by PHM1784 and PHM2381 and comprises:

i. a “G” at PHM4743.50; a “G” at PHM18903.29; a “C” at PHM8340.5; and a “C” at PHM9343.12; or

ii. an “A” at PHM4743.50; an “A” at PHM18903.29; a “T” at PHM8340.5; and a “T” at PHM9343.12; and

C. selecting the maize plant if haplotype (i) or haplotype (ii) is detected.

2. A method of marker assisted selection comprising:

A. obtaining a first maize plant that displays resistance to Exserohilum and/or northern leaf blight, wherein said maize plant has a haplotype within a chromosomal interval comprising and flanked by PHM1784 and PHM2381 said haplotype comprising:

i. a “G” at PHM4743.50; a “G” at PHM18903.29; a “C” at PHM8340.5; and a “C” at PHM9343.12; or

ii. an “A” at PHM4743.50; an “A” at PHM18903.29; a “T” at PHM8340.5; and a “T” at PHM9343.12;

B. crossing said first maize plant to a second maize plant;

C. evaluating the progeny for haplotype (i) or haplotype (ii); and

D. selecting progeny plants that possess haplotype (i) or haplotype (ii) of the first maize plant.
